说到区块链,大家可能会想起比特币、以太坊等一些热门的数字货币。实际上,区块链的应用远不止于此。它有着去中心化、不可篡改、透明等特点,这让它在金融、物流、供应链、版权保护等领域发挥着越来越重要的作用。那如果你也想要建立一个区块链平台,首先得懂它的价值。
在你开始着手建设之前,得先明确你的目标是什么?是为了提供跨境支付服务,还是为了追踪供应链的每一个环节?也或者是为了提供一个去中心化的社交平台?不同的目标会影响到你平台的设计和技术选型。
我记得有一次和朋友聊区块链,他说他想用区块链来做艺术品的溯源。结果我们讨论了一圈后发现,要实现这个目标,不仅需要搭建平台,还需要与艺术界的很多人建立联系,获得他们的认同和支持。
区块链技术就像一本巨大的书,里面有各种各样的内容。你需要根据自己的需求去挑选合适的技术组件。常见的区块链架构有公链、私链和联盟链。公链是完全开放的,去中心化程度高;私链相对封闭,适合企业内部应用;而联盟链则介于两者之间,多个机构共同维护。
比如,如果你打算做一个企业内部的供应链管理系统,可能会考虑使用私链。这样的话,只有相关的参与方才能访问数据,保证了隐私和安全。
有了目标和技术架构,接下来就是人。你得找到一群志同道合的小伙伴,最好是那些对区块链有经验,或者对这项技术充满热情的人。一支优秀的团队不仅能保证开发效率,还能在技术上给出多种创意。
我看到很多创业团队热衷于招聘“圈内大佬”,但其实很多时候靠谱的程序员和技术爱好者更能够为项目注入活力和新想法。小团队也可以创造出大项目,关键看你们之间的配合和努力。
开发区块链平台的过程就像建房子,必须要有合理的规划,不能光靠一时冲动。你需要罗列出每个阶段的重要任务,比如需求分析、原型设计、代码开发、测试、上线。每一步都至关重要,确保你的平台在上线之前经过严格的测试。
我记得在一个项目中,我们遇到过一个问题。在开发中途,我们发现原来的设计难以支持未来的扩展,于是我们不得不重新规划。那可是耗时耗力,一度让团队士气受到打击。因此,事先的规划和设计非常重要。
平台开发完了,接下来就是吸引用户。如果你的平台用户体验不好,没多少人愿意用。你可以考虑几个方面,比如界面设计、操作流程、响应速度等等。用户使用过程中的每一个细节都别忽视。
有次我在一个新上线的区块链平台上尝试交易,结果发现操作过程繁琐,界面也不够友好,那一刻我就想,假如我是用户,绝对不会愿意在这种平台上浪费时间。因此,吸引并留住用户的方法有很多,做好用户体验是第一步。
对区块链平台来说,安全性是一个永恒的话题。因为一旦遭遇攻击或者数据泄露,不仅会造成财务损失,还会动摇用户的信任。在建设平台时,要确保你的代码是安全的,且进行定期的安全审计。
合规性也是个不得不提的关键点。各国对于区块链技术的监管政策不一,因此在设计阶段就要考虑到这些因素,避免未来出现法律纠纷。前些年某平台因为规避监管被勒令停止运营,损失惨重,这是个惨痛的教训。
平台上线之后,工作并没有结束。接下来就要进行运营和维护,适时收集用户的反馈,不断平台。有很多项目在完成上线后就进入闭关状态,其实这是一种错误的想法。与用户保持沟通,了解他们的需求变化,比什么都重要。
举个例子,某个我关注的区块链项目上了线之后,他们定期组织线上问答,与用户互动,收集反馈,结果不仅增强了用户的黏性,还吸引了很多新用户加入。
搭建一个优质的区块链平台真的是一个综合性的项目,涉及到方方面面。从目标设定、技术架构到用户体验、安全性等,每一步都需要认真对待。最关键的还是需要保持开放的心态,欢迎各种新想法和反馈。
未来的区块链应用场景必定会越来越丰富,所以只要用心去做,肯定能有不错的结果。就像我一开始说的,区块链是一片正在发展的蓝海,等着我们去探索。
希望以上的分享能对你有所帮助,欢迎聊聊你对区块链的看法,或者你的项目经验!